Unlike some big-ship lines, Celebrity isn't topping its vessels with waterslides, go-kart tracks, ropes courses and other family-focused attractions. Other extra-charge venues found on at least some Celebrity ships include Raw on Five, which serves sushi and sashimi, and The Porch, which offers a raw bar with oysters and lobster rolls. Some ships feature a Parisian patisserie-like venue called Le Grand Bistro that offers light fare such as ham-and-cheese baguettes during the day and gourmet charcuterie and cheese boards with carafes of wine in the evening. Every Celebrity vessel also has a casual buffet eatery where meals are included in the fare. Near the main pool area on ships, these are called Oceanview Cafe, and they typically offer a wide range of dishes. Celebrity ships also are significantly more all-inclusive — and even a tad more upscale — than the ships operated by the other big cruise lines.

In February 2014, Celebrity Cruises announced it would add "The Suite Class" fleetwide. Suite Class passengers have their own private restaurant and VIP lounge. Key features on Solstice Class ships include the Lawn Club, which is a freshly manicured lawn on the ship's highest deck. Passengers enjoy casual outdoor activities, a country-club atmosphere, and grass between their toes.

Celebrity ships are also known for their martini bars, each called — simply enough — the Martini Bar. Another standout feature of Celebrity ship interiors is a wine-focused venue called Cellar Masters that stocks more than 400 wines for tastings. A particularly cool feature of the Cellar Masters venues is that they have self-serve Enomatic wine dispensers. Just swipe your card and you can get a sampler of wine in varying sizes.

Celebrity ships also offer activities for teens (ages 13-17) at dedicated Teen Clubs. Teens can hang out at the clubs with other children their own age and also take part in organized teen sports competitions, silent disco parties, culinary classes and Xbox tournaments.
